#9502fa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#9502fa is composed of 58.4% red, 0.8% green and 98%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 40.4% cyan, 99.2% magenta, 0% yellow and 2% black. It has a hue angle of 275.6 degrees, a saturation of 98.4% and a lightness of 49.4%. #9502fa color hex could be obtained by blending #ff04ff with #2b00f5. Closest websafe color is: #9900ff.

Shades and Tints of #9502fa

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0a0010 is the darkest color, while #fefcff is the lightest one.

Tones of #9502fa

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#7f7686 is the less saturated color, while #9502fa is the most saturated one.
